How I Teach

  • I use differentiated instruction to meet students where they are and support diverse learning styles and abilities.
  • I incorporate hands-on learning to make concepts more engaging, tangible, and memorable.
  • I balance whole-group instruction with small-group work to provide both community learning and targeted support.
  • I create interactive lessons that encourage student participation, collaboration, and critical thinking.
  • I regularly use formative assessments to guide instruction and ensure students are grasping key concepts.
  • I design scaffolded activities that build confidence and independence over time.
  • I maintain a structured but flexible classroom that adapts to students’ needs while maintaining high expectations.
  • I use real-world connections and culturally responsive practices to make learning meaningful and relevant.
